About 2-methoxy-6-[2-(1-methylpyrrolidin-2-yl)ethyl]-5-oxo-1,6-naphthyridine-3-carbonitrile
2-methoxy-6-[2-(1-methylpyrrolidin-2-yl)ethyl]-5-oxo-1,6-naphthyridine-3-carbonitrile (PubChem CID 56710050) has the molecular formula C17H20N4O2
and a molecular weight of 312.37 g/mol. Its IUPAC name is 2-methoxy-6-[2-(1-methylpyrrolidin-2-yl)ethyl]-5-oxo-1,6-naphthyridine-3-carbonitrile.

What is the SMILES notation for 2-methoxy-6-[2-(1-methylpyrrolidin-2-yl)ethyl]-5-oxo-1,6-naphthyridine-3-carbonitrile?
The canonical SMILES for 2-methoxy-6-[2-(1-methylpyrrolidin-2-yl)ethyl]-5-oxo-1,6-naphthyridine-3-carbonitrile is COc1nc2ccn(CCC3CCCN3C)c(=O)c2cc1C#N.
What is the InChIKey of 2-methoxy-6-[2-(1-methylpyrrolidin-2-yl)ethyl]-5-oxo-1,6-naphthyridine-3-carbonitrile?
The InChIKey is OYQREZNOFIRJHD-UHFFFAOYSA-N. The full InChI is InChI=1S/C17H20N4O2/c1-20-7-3-4-13(20)5-8-21-9-6-15-14(17(21)22)10-12(11-18)16(19-15)23-2/h6,9-10,13H,3-5,7-8H2,1-2H3.
What are the key properties of 2-methoxy-6-[2-(1-methylpyrrolidin-2-yl)ethyl]-5-oxo-1,6-naphthyridine-3-carbonitrile?
2-methoxy-6-[2-(1-methylpyrrolidin-2-yl)ethyl]-5-oxo-1,6-naphthyridine-3-carbonitrile has a molecular weight of 312.37 g/mol, XLogP of 1.76, 4 rotatable bonds, 0 hydrogen bond donors, and 6 hydrogen bond acceptors.
